> When I boot into 2.6.31-33.fc12.x86_64 and type getenforce it returns
> Disabled. Booting into a previous kernel getenforce yields Enforcing as
> I had expected.
> 
> During boot up I also caught a message:
> dracut: SELinux: Could not load policy file
> /etc/selinux/targeted/policy/policy.24: Invalid argument
> 
> I've seen this on multiple systems, and am wondering if others have seen it.

You need to yum -y update.

SELinux and dracut changed the way the initrd is loaded during boot.  SELinux will turn back on when you finish updating to the latest code.
